启蒙编程:让孩子轻松玩转代码世界202
在这个数字时代,编程能力正变得越来越重要,它不再是程序员的专属技能,而是未来公民必备的素养之一。许多家长开始关注如何让孩子尽早接触编程,培养他们的逻辑思维和创造力。那么,如何让孩子轻松愉快地学习编程呢?本文将以“小儿学电脑编程”为主题,探讨一些适合儿童学习编程的方法和资源。
首先,我们需要明确一点:学习编程并非是死记硬背代码,而是培养一种解决问题的能力。对于儿童来说,学习编程更像是一种游戏,一种充满乐趣的创造过程。因此,我们应该选择适合他们年龄段的编程工具和学习方式,避免枯燥乏味的理论讲解,让学习过程变得生动有趣。
一、适合儿童的编程语言和工具:
市面上有很多适合儿童学习的编程语言和工具,它们通常具有以下特点:图形化界面、简单易懂的语法、丰富的交互式内容。以下推荐几种:
1. Scratch: Scratch是由麻省理工学院媒体实验室开发的一款图形化编程语言,它使用积木式的编程方式,孩子们只需要拖拽积木块就能编写程序,无需学习复杂的语法。Scratch的界面简洁直观,拥有丰富的素材库,可以帮助孩子们创作动画、游戏、故事等,极大地提高了学习兴趣。
2. Blockly: Blockly也是一款图形化编程语言,与Scratch类似,它使用积木块来表示代码,但Blockly更注重逻辑思维的培养,可以帮助孩子们理解编程的基本概念,例如循环、条件判断等。Blockly还可以将图形化代码转换成JavaScript、Python等文本编程语言,为孩子将来学习更高级的编程语言打下基础。
3. : 是一个提供大量编程学习资源的网站,它包含了各种不同难度的编程课程,从简单的游戏编程到更高级的算法设计,都可以在这里找到。的课程设计生动有趣,采用游戏化的学习方式,能够激发孩子们的学习动力。
4. Python (简化版): 对于稍微大一些的孩子(例如小学高年级或初中),可以考虑学习Python。Python语言简洁易懂,语法清晰,有很多适合初学者的学习资源。可以尝试一些专门为儿童设计的Python教程,或者使用一些交互式的Python学习平台。
二、学习方法和技巧:
除了选择合适的工具,合适的学习方法也至关重要:
1. 循序渐进: 学习编程要循序渐进,不要一开始就学习复杂的编程概念。可以从简单的项目开始,例如制作一个简单的动画、一个简单的游戏,逐步提高难度。
2. 实践为主: 学习编程最好的方法是实践。让孩子多动手编写程序,尝试不同的功能,解决遇到的问题。在实践中,孩子们可以更好地理解编程的概念,并提高解决问题的能力。
3. 鼓励探索: 鼓励孩子自主探索,尝试不同的编程方法,不要害怕犯错。犯错是学习的一部分,通过犯错可以更好地理解编程的原理。
4. 游戏化学习: 将学习编程变成游戏,可以提高孩子的学习兴趣。例如,可以设置一些编程挑战,让孩子在游戏中学习编程知识。
5. 家长参与: 家长可以参与到孩子的学习过程中,帮助他们解决遇到的问题,鼓励他们继续学习。家长也可以一起学习编程,与孩子共同进步。
三、资源推荐:
除了上面提到的编程工具和平台,还有很多其他的学习资源,例如:编程相关的书籍、视频教程、在线课程等等。家长可以根据孩子的年龄和学习进度选择合适的资源。
四、培养孩子编程思维:
学习编程不仅仅是学习一门技术,更重要的是培养孩子的编程思维。编程思维是一种解决问题的方法,它包括:分解问题、模式识别、抽象、算法设计等。在学习编程的过程中,孩子们可以逐步培养这些思维能力,这些能力将对他们未来的学习和生活都大有裨益。
总之,让孩子学习编程,不仅仅是为了让他们掌握一门技术,更是为了培养他们的逻辑思维、创造力、解决问题的能力以及适应未来社会的能力。选择合适的工具和方法,循序渐进地引导孩子学习,就能让他们在轻松愉快的氛围中掌握编程技能,开启通往未来科技世界的大门。
2025-04-18

海南东方电脑城电脑维修全攻略:故障诊断、维修选择及注意事项
https://pcww.cn/62084.html

快手电脑端直播教程:图文详解,轻松玩转直播
https://pcww.cn/62083.html

电脑抖音录屏软件推荐:告别卡顿,轻松录制高清视频
https://pcww.cn/62082.html

电脑硬件重更新指南:预算、选择与升级策略
https://pcww.cn/62081.html

宝马编程电脑板:解密BMW车辆的数字心脏
https://pcww.cn/62080.html
热门文章

程序员必知的计算机编程思想!
https://pcww.cn/50079.html

电脑编程 视频教程入门
https://pcww.cn/49342.html

掌握电脑编程的必读之书:从入门到精通
https://pcww.cn/48190.html

Java编程入门:从零基础到项目实战的完整学习路径
https://pcww.cn/61654.html

电脑数控切割编程入门详解:从基础到进阶
https://pcww.cn/60217.html